CONCORD, N.H. -- New Hampshire may look a little crowded this fall.

A report for state tourism officials predicts that about 7.6 million visitors will come to the state during the fall tourism season and spend more than $1 billion.

The Institute for New Hampshire Studies is expecting a better season this year than last, with visitor spending likely to increase by 3 percent and the number of visitors expected to be about 2 percent higher.


The institute expects Labor Day weekend to be the best ever, with about 550,000 visitors expected to spend about $75 million.

Meanwhile, the state recently received an institute report on last spring's tourism season, which showed more visitors and more spending than last year.

Rooms and meals tax data and traffic counts indicate there were about 6.56 million visitor trips, up by 1.1 percent from the spring of 2005, and that visitors spent about $818 million, 2.3 percent more than the previous spring.
